Chapter 2: Search intent vs keyword stuffing In SEO, it’s important to understand search intent and avoid keyword stuffing. Search intent is the reason why someone searches for something online. Keyword stuffing is when you add too many keywords to your content without thinking about what the user wants.
For example, if your website is about SaaS but you use the keyword “how to create an image”, the topic does not match the user’s intent. This can lead to lower rankings because Google wants content that matches what users are looking for.

Each component works together in sequence: the crawler collects pages, the indexer organises them, the searcher finds matches, and PageRank orders them by importance. The user’s query triggers the Retrieval and Ranking stages, delivering relevant pages quickly and accurately.
There is no single parameter for indexing; Google considers multiple technical signals. A sitemap helps with URL discovery, while internal linking and external links guide crawling. H1 -H6 tags improve structure and understanding, page speed enhances crawl efficiency, and robots.txt manages crawl access. Every element plays a role in technical SEO, but indexing ultimately depends on proper discovery and crawlability.

Internal linking ensures that every page, whether directly submitted to GSC or not, becomes discoverable by Google through links from already indexed pages. Without these pathways, pages remain invisible to search engines.

Chapter 8: Google Search Console and GA4: The Backbone of Advanced SEO
No advanced SEO strategy is complete without Google Search Console (GSC) and Google Analytics 4 (GA4). These two tools are not optional; they are mandatory if you want to track performance, understand user behavior, and make data-driven decisions.

SEO is no longer just about keywords and backlinks. Without the right tracking setup, you’re essentially running blind. With GSC, you understand how Google views and serves your website. With GA4, you see how real users interact with it. Together, these tools provide a 360-degree view, from impressions in search results to final conversions.
